Mikkeli, nestled in the heart of Southern Savonia, Finland, is a captivating destination that seamlessly blends natural beauty with rich history and modern amenities. This charming city, located on the shores of Lake Saimaa, offers a diverse range of experiences for travelers seeking both relaxation and adventure. From exploring historical landmarks and museums to indulging in outdoor activities and savoring local delicacies, Mikkeli promises an unforgettable journey into the Finnish Lakeland. Mikkeli's allure lies in its ability to cater to a variety of interests. History buffs can delve into the city's past at the Infantry Museum or the Headquarters Museum, while nature enthusiasts can explore the stunning Lake Saimaa archipelago by boat or kayak. The city also boasts a vibrant cultural scene, with numerous art galleries, theaters, and music festivals throughout the year. Mikkeli has a well-developed public transportation system, including buses that connect the city center with surrounding areas. Taxis are also available, but can be more expensive. Renting a car is a good option for exploring the region at your own pace. Bicycles are a popular way to get around the city, especially during the summer months.

During World War II, Mikkeli served as the headquarters for the Finnish Defence Forces. The city played a crucial role in the Winter War and the Continuation War, and its strategic location made it a key center for military operations.

The best time to visit Mikkeli is during the summer months (June-August) when the weather is warm and sunny, perfect for enjoying outdoor activities and exploring the lakes. However, this is also the peak tourist season, so expect higher prices and more crowds.
